Leagrave Station offers a suite of amenities to ensure your travel experience is smooth and comfortable. The ticket office operates seven days a week with ample opening hours stretching from the early morning to late evening. For those who prefer a touch of technology, ticket machines are available and proudly cater to Disabled Persons Railcard holders. There's also the convenience of an induction loop system for those with hearing aids.
Accessibility is a focal point at Leagrave. While there are some limitations, such as partial step-free access limited to certain platforms, the staff-operated ramps and supportive staff help ensure everyone can travel with ease. Accessible taxis might be absent, but there are provisions for pick-ups and set-downs for those with impaired mobility, alongside designated seating areas. Safety is also a priority, with CCTV cameras ensuring some peace of mind during your visit.
The station, while functional, may not offer the luxury of waiting rooms or first-class lounges but does ensure that basic needs are met with refreshment facilities and a substantial car park with a whopping 376 spaces.
When stepping out of Leagrave Station, the journey can seamlessly continue. The station boasts robust transport links, such as a taxi stand just outside the main entrance on platform 4. If you're seeking public transport, local bus services can be navigated with ease thanks to the ‘Onward Travel Information Map’ located in the station's maps section.
In cases where rail disruptions might hinder your plans, there's a well-organized rail replacement service to ensure your travels remain as undisrupted as possible.

Manchester Piccadilly expertly caters to passenger needs with a variety of facilities. The ticket office operates diligently from as early as 4:30 am to 10:30 pm through the week, ensuring you can grab a ticket for those early morning travels. For those tech-savvy commuters, ticket machines are readily available and accessible, allowing smooth online ticket collection. The station is well-equipped for accessibility; offering step-free access, ramps, and tactile warning strips for the visually impaired make it a user-friendly place for all travelers.
The station boasts free public Wi-Fi, ATM machines, and a plethora of shops and dining options. Coffee lovers will appreciate the numerous kiosks, while those in need of essentials can visit the mini supermarkets and pharmacies located within the station. The station even went the extra mile to ensure comfort by providing lounges, including a 1st Class Lounge and an Assisted Travel Lounge, making it an amenable waiting experience.
Getting to and from Manchester Piccadilly is a breeze with its robust transport links. Metrolink trams connect you to key destinations like Bury, Rochdale, and Manchester Airport, among others. For those preferring buses, a network of frequent local services are operated by 'First' and 'Stagecoach'. There's also a free bus service that runs every ten minutes around the city center—a convenient option for quick city hops.
The taxi rank located at the Fairfield Street exit offers service between 2 am to 5 am, giving you round-the-clock availability. If you're looking to explore the city on two wheels, Brompton bicycles are available for hire with two flexible tariffs. Additionally, if you're embarking on a flight, Manchester International Airport is just 9-10 miles away with several direct train services throughout the day. Car hire agents are also a short walk from the station, providing flexibility in travel.
